Mukteshwar and Nainital Relaxation Itinerary

Tuesday, September 19: Arrive in Mukteshwar

Start your trip by arriving in Mukteshwar, a serene hill station known for its breathtaking views of the Himalayas. In the morning, explore the Mukteshwar Temple, a 350-year-old shrine dedicated to Lord Shiva. Afterward, take a leisurely walk through the beautiful orchards and enjoy the tranquility of the surroundings. In the afternoon, visit Chauli Ki Jali, a cliffside viewpoint offering panoramic vistas. Spend the evening relaxing at your hotel and soaking in the peaceful atmosphere.

  • Mukteshwar Temple: Free entry, approximately 1 hour
  • Chauli Ki Jali: Free entry, approximately 1 hour
Wednesday, September 20: Mukteshwar Exploration

Start your day with a refreshing morning hike to Mukteshwar Dham, a revered temple surrounded by lush greenery. Afterward, visit the Bhalu Gaad Waterfall, where you can enjoy a picnic amidst the natural beauty. In the afternoon, explore the Mukteshwar Inspection Bungalow, an architectural heritage site offering stunning views. Spend the evening strolling through the local markets, browsing handicrafts and enjoying local delicacies.

  • Mukteshwar Dham: Free entry, approximately 1-2 hours
  • Bhalu Gaad Waterfall: Free entry, approximately 2-3 hours
  • Mukteshwar Inspection Bungalow: Free entry, approximately 1 hour
Thursday, September 21: Nainital Lakes and Boat Ride

Head to Nainital, a picturesque hill station famous for its stunning lakes. Start your day by visiting the iconic Naini Lake, where you can take a peaceful boat ride and enjoy the scenic beauty. In the afternoon, explore Mall Road, a bustling street lined with shops, cafes, and restaurants. Take a leisurely walk along the lake promenade and soak in the serene atmosphere. In the evening, witness the sunset from Tiffin Top, a viewpoint offering panoramic views of Nainital.

  • Naini Lake Boat Ride: Approximately INR 200 per person, 1-2 hours
  • Mall Road: Free entry, approximately 2-3 hours
  • Tiffin Top: Free entry, approximately 1-2 hours
Friday, September 22: Nainital Cable Car and Cave Gardens

Embark on an adventure-filled day in Nainital. Start by taking a cable car ride to Snow View Point, where you can marvel at the panoramic vistas of the snow-capped Himalayas. Afterward, visit the Eco Cave Gardens, a network of interconnected natural caves where you can explore the fascinating rock formations. In the afternoon, relax at the beautiful Nainital Botanical Garden, filled with a variety of flora and fauna. Spend the evening enjoying a peaceful lakeside dinner.

  • Cable Car Ride: Approximately INR 150 per person, 2-3 hours
  • Eco Cave Gardens: Approximately INR 60 per person, 1-2 hours
  • Nainital Botanical Garden: Free entry, approximately 1-2 hours
Saturday, September 23: Nature Walk and Tiffin Top

Immerse yourself in the natural beauty of Nainital on a refreshing nature walk around Dorothy's Seat, also known as Tiffin Top. Enjoy the stunning views of the surrounding mountains and the Nainital Lake. Afterward, visit the High Altitude Zoo, home to several Himalayan animal species. In the afternoon, explore the vibrant Tibetan Market, where you can shop for unique handicrafts and souvenirs. Spend the evening unwinding at a local spa or taking a leisurely boat ride on the lake.

  • Nature Walk to Tiffin Top: Free entry, approximately 2-3 hours
  • High Altitude Zoo: Approximately INR 100 per person, 1-2 hours
  • Tibetan Market: Free entry, approximately 1-2 hours
Sunday, September 24: Departure

On your last day, bid farewell to the beautiful hill stations of Mukteshwar and Nainital. Take some time to relax and enjoy the tranquility of your hotel surroundings before starting your journey back home.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a truly off-the-beaten-path experience, consider visiting Sat Tal, a cluster of seven interconnected lakes near Nainital. It offers a serene and less crowded alternative to the popular Naini Lake. Additionally, take a day trip to Pangot, a small village known for its birdwatching opportunities. Explore the lush forests and spot various bird species in their natural habitat. These hidden gems provide a perfect escape for nature lovers seeking peace and relaxation.
